Elevator Inspectors investigate complaints concerning conveyance equipment, recommend repairs and follow up to ensure compliance. Elevator Inspectors can stop operations of unsafe conveyance equipment, issue summons or cancel permits, depending on their findings.

The Elevator After-Hours Inspection Request is a formal request to schedule an inspection of an elevator outside of standard business hours.
Typically, building owners, property managers, or anyone responsible for the elevator maintenance are required to file the Elevator After-Hours Inspection Request.
To fill out the Elevator After-Hours Inspection Request, provide necessary details such as the elevator's location, the preferred date and time for the inspection, and contact information of the requester.
The purpose of the Elevator After-Hours Inspection Request is to ensure that necessary inspections can be conducted without disrupting normal business operations during regular hours.
The information that must be reported includes the elevator identification number, address of the building, proposed inspection dates and times, and the requester's contact information.
